7/10 Appearance 8 Aroma 8 Flavor 6 Texture 6 Overall 7
14/02 0.33 l bottle my neighbor Zrinka shared, thanks a lot! 6,6% ABV. It poured darker reddish brown body with small head. Nice yeasty aroma, banana and bubblegum dominated, similar as their famous blond, with some hints of caramel besides. Good flavor, but slight letdown after its nose, it was quite dry with some caramel and spices. Also, pretty thin bodied. Quite long finish which was bittersweet and slightly woody. Definitely misses some character, and for a Christmas beer some strength, but it’s quite fine one.

Red-brown colour with large foamy head. Aroma has a hint of smoke and a little fruity sweetness. Flavour has some elements of sugary red-fruits. Quite light and easy to drink but lacking depth of flavour for a beer in this style.

(draught) Colour of coca-cola, little head, but very lacey. Nice perfumed nose, biscuit, caramel or Sachertorte, but fresher. Medicinal, bit piney flavour. Sweet aftertaste, like a cola gum. Bit thinnish structure, but the body is there. Alcohol too, even when 6.5 isn't all that high. Better than feared, but far from great.
